    Next season, it's possible. They were definitely a contender last season, just made some bad mistakes down the road. They won 54 games in the West, same as the Heat in the East, and outscored the Blazers overall, but still lost in a series-clinching game by 1 point on a lucky heave. A lot of it has to do with poor coaching. Personally I don't think they'll be contenders this upcoming season, but next season sure. Morey has over $20 million in cap space next summer. They can sign a max player. One idea I had was getting Rondo ($12 million), Millsap ($12 million), and Gerald Green ($5 million - Mid Level Exception), re-signing Beverley ($3 million - Bird rights). Another reason to be hopeful is McHale's contract is up next season, and hopefully he won't be renewed. Brian Shaw will be available as well as Rick Adelman and Jason Kidd. McHales a mediocre coach. I'm sure the players respect him and listen to him. But he's just not very smart or creative.
